AirMatrix and Robin Radar Systems have teamed up to launch an integrated counter-uncrewed aerial system (C-UAS) product.
Robin Radar provides its IRIS sensor for long-range, 3-D drone tracking via micro-Doppler and deep-learning algorithms. Libra – AirMatrix’s AI command layer – processes that radar feed alongside RF, visual EO/IR, acoustic, and Remote ID data, to automatically classify objects, predict flight paths, and trigger tailored responses.
The combination enables a two-person security team to track, verify and deploy countermeasures from one screen, even for large facilities.
In a July 23 press release, the companies said the scalable C-UAS system can handle nano-drones and swarms.
